Chemical Modification
The alteration of a chemical compound's structure through the addition, removal, or exchange of atoms or functional groups.
Protein Degradation
The breakdown of proteins into amino acids or smaller peptides, a crucial process for cellular regulation and the removal of damaged or unnecessary proteins.
Genomic Imprinting
An epigenetic phenomenon by which certain genes are expressed in a parent-of-origin-specific manner.
Epigenetics
The study of heritable changes in gene expression that do not involve changes to the DNA sequence.
